Well, one of the strangest things about Tusk its track sequencing. I'm not sure how the songs could have been rearranged to make a more "logical flow" from one track to the next--and I'm not sure such a flow would be desirable. But I do know nothing is stranger than hearing "Over and Over"--a pleasant, glossy, easy-listening tune--followed by "The Ledge", which is one of the most weirdly-arranged/performed songs in rock-n-roll. The juxtaposition of those two tracks at the album's outset seems to encapsulate the spirit of the entire project: two bands working in one, chafing against one another and each benefitting from the other's presence.
Quote:
Originally Posted by louielouie2000 View Post
Oh Lord, that's nothing compared to Sara being followed by What Makes You Think You're The One . I kinda think the transition from Over And Over to The Ledge is kinda fun. That transition is kinda like, "ok... this is going to be a fun ride." I still find Sara->What Makes You Think You're The One jarring and obnoxious... because Sara totally blisses you out, sends you off into dreamland, and then WHAM! you're slapped out of it . But I guess that's part of what makes Tusk, Tusk.
"Over & Over" is, by far, the worst opening song on any album (not just Fleetwood Mac)...it should've ENDED one of the sides of the LP. THAT was the first INSANE thing about Tusk. Not having a Christine song on Side 2 was next. From day 2 of owning the album, I was busy planning my cassette version with a better (and more SANE) running order.

Louie, the "Sara" to "WMYTYTO" transition wasn't quite as shocking when the album first came out, due to it being an LP and since "Sara" ended side 1, the time it took to turn the record over lessened the "WHAM!" effect of "WMYTYTO"...granted once it came out on CD, that was definitely inhanced quite a bit.
